Comeval UNIFLOW Fig. BV2 Ball Valve

The Comeval UNIFLOW Fig. BV2 is a two-piece, split-body, floating ball valve manufactured in ASTM A351 CF8M stainless steel. It is used for on/off isolation in process lines, utility services and auxiliary industrial networks. The valve is supplied in PN 63 pressure class and is normally operated by a manual lever.

Construction

  • Body: investment cast stainless steel, ASTM A351 CF8M
  • Design: two-piece split body, floating ball
  • Seat material: PTFE
  • Connections: BSP, NPT or ISO 228-1 threaded ends
  • Nominal size range: DN8 to DN100
  • Flow direction: bidirectional service
  • Standard configuration: manual lever operation

Typical Applications

  • Industrial water and utility water networks
  • HVAC isolation duties
  • Lubrication and service-fluid lines
  • Compressed air systems
  • Industrial gas distribution, subject to leakage and compatibility checks
  • General process isolation where CF8M and PTFE are compatible with the fluid

Operating and Selection Notes

The PN 63 rating shall be checked against the actual operating pressure and temperature using the applicable pressure-temperature chart. PTFE seat capability, thermal cycling, pressure drop, fluid cleanliness and frequency of operation should be considered during valve selection.

For compressed air and gas service, seat and stem leakage should be assessed, particularly after repeated cycling or long periods in the open or closed position. The valve is intended for isolation service, not for continuous throttling or control duty.

Variants and Connection Selection

  • BSP / ISO 228-1: commonly selected for parallel threaded pipework and European utility systems.
  • NPT: used where tapered threaded connections are specified.
  • DN selection: should match line size, required bore, allowable pressure drop and maintenance accessibility.

Actuation and Sealing

The standard arrangement is lever-operated. If pneumatic or electric actuation is required, the available mounting arrangement, stem torque and cycle duty must be verified before selection.

The standard sealing arrangement uses PTFE seats. Alternative seat materials should only be specified where confirmed by the manufacturer for the temperature, pressure and chemical service.

FAQ

Can this valve be used for steam? Only after checking the manufacturer’s pressure-temperature limits and PTFE suitability for the steam conditions.

Is the valve suitable for throttling? No. It is primarily an isolation valve; partial opening can damage seats and increase leakage risk.

What must be checked for gas service? Stem sealing, seat tightness, pressure class, cycling frequency and media compatibility with CF8M and PTFE.
